Profile Information

What I do... (Actor, director, designer, teacher etc?)
Actress and Producer.
Managing Director of the Henley Fringe Festival
The first thing that inspired me in theatre...
Dressing up as a Ms Robin for a ballet at about 3!!
The thing that annoys me about our industry...
not being able to get enough auditions for TV and Film !!
